2008 EVANS CITY, Pa. -- A former Seneca Valley High School Army Junior ROTC instructor has been ordered to stand trial on charges he sexually abused two students.One of the alleged victims, a 17-year-old boy, testified Wednesday that retired Sgt. Maj. Kevin Johnson threatened to "take out" his family if he told anyone about conduct between the two.A second male, now 18, told the judge he had an ongoing sexual relationship with his instructor from the time he was 15 until as recently as this past January. He testified his was consensual and often took place in Johnson's office.The 50-year-old Johnson, of Portersville, is charged with 58 counts including involuntary deviate sexual intercourse and sexual assault.Johnson had been employed as a civilian by the school district since 2003. That's where authorities say most of the abuse occurred.Johnson is free on $50,000 bond and has been suspended by the district. A trial date has not yet been set.
